Logicool has announced a special Final Fantasy XII PlayStation 2 controller. Officially known as Cordless Compact Controller Final Fantasy XII Version, this wireless dual shock controller will be available in shining white. Of course it will also carry the Final Fantasy logo. In addition to the controller, the package will include an LCD cleaner.
The Cordless Compact Controller Final Fantasy XII version will go on sale in Japan alongside the game on March 16th. It will retail for 4,980 yen ($43.50 US).
